它确保PHP应用在处理时间时能够正确地进行时区转换和本地化显示。
这导致它的结果可能不如finfo_file那么精确,而且在不同的操作系统或PHP版本上,其行为可能会有所差异,甚至可能在某些PHP版本中被标记为弃用。
Go的指针比较直观,重点在于理解它比较的是地址而非值,并注意类型一致性。
始终记得检查io.Copy的返回错误,以确保程序的健壮性。
模糊匹配: like 语句使用 % 作为通配符,可以进行模糊匹配。
这是因为php不会自动解析字符串中嵌入的变量名。
使用 implode() 函数连接数组元素 implode() 函数可以将数组中的每个元素用指定的分隔符连接成一个字符串。
本文探讨在Go语言中计算2的1000次方并求其各位数字之和时遇到的整数溢出问题。
事件类型的设计不是技术问题,而是业务语义的建模过程。
新增功能只需添加新的派生类,无需修改已有调用逻辑。
过滤特定线程或 CPU perf record -t <thread_id> ./myappperf record -C 0 ./myapp # 限定 CPU0指定采样频率 perf record -F 997 ./myappF 越高采样越密集,但开销也越大,997 是常用值。
明确的I/O边界: 精确处理io.EOF,确保文件末尾的所有数据都被正确读取和处理。
使用CSV格式进行数据导入导出 CSV是一种轻量级的表格数据交换格式,适合处理结构化数据。
$text = "hi"; $result = str_pad($text, 8, "-", STR_PAD_BOTH); echo $result; // 输出:---hi--- 注意:如果总填充字符数为奇数,右边会多一个。
这极大地提高了程序的公平性和响应性,消除了“忙循环”可能导致的调度饥饿问题。
你可以使用CSS的margin、padding、letter-spacing、word-spacing等属性来控制元素之间的间距。
使用find和replace可实现C++字符串替换,先查找子串位置再替换,循环处理可替换所有匹配项,封装成函数提高复用性,注意避免空串和死循环问题。
例如,FieldName会映射为fieldname。
方法三:循环赋值为零值 对于某些类型的切片,例如 []int 或 []float64,可以通过循环将每个元素赋值为零值来达到清空切片的目的。
本文针对go语言中常见的unexpected eof语法错误进行深入探讨,尤其是在文件i/o操作场景下。
本文链接:http://www.2crazychicks.com/209321_79874d.html